Regularly when I asked Stace what she was up to when she was in SE Asia, she would say, “working and doing cross-stitch!” I never thought to ask what she was cross-stitching. Imagine my delight, when on their arrival home, she produced a small plastic packet with something inside and with a little smile on her face, she said “and this is our anniversary gift to you.” It looked suspiciously like the kind of packet a hard drive or motherboard would be in, so I had no idea what to expect! I took the packet and immediately realised this was NOT a piece of technology. I unfolded it and gasped in amazement! She had found a photo of Mike & I, taken in the south of France on 20th March 2011.  My brother, Julian was with us and he had taken this photo…

OLYMPUS DIGITAL CAMERAShe took the photo, loaded it onto a website, printed it out onto cross-stitch fabric and got to work. It took her nine months and here it now is in a frame….

Cross-stitchI tried to lessen  the reflection from the frame’s glass, but wasn’t entirely successful. What you need to know is that all the white around the picture is cross-stitch fabric and every piece of colour in the picture is thread, painstakingly cross-stitched by my daughter! What an amazing gift! It makes me warm and fuzzy thinking that she spent so many months cross-stitching us, thinking about us!!! We missed them so much and are so appreciating them being home, even if it is for only 4 months.

She said she used the website pic2pat.com, but she also wrote her own program that does it. It’s a brilliant idea!
